[php学习二]基本语法练习二

WBOY
Lepaskan: 2016-07-28 08:27:55
asal
937 orang telah melayarinya
    <meta charset="UTF-8">
    <title>Second Php</title>

<?php /**
 * Created by PhpStorm.
 * User: liyanq
 * Date: 16/7/5
 * Time: 13:15
 */
/*
 * 1,什么头都不加的话,显示乱码,知道是编码格式问题,拷过来就好了;但还不了解上面语法,以后再说吧.
 * 2,汉字的排序不是按照拼音的首字母来的.
 * 3,sort,rsort普通数组;asort,ksort,arsort,krsort关联数组;
 * */

$names = array("梅西","c罗","贝尔");
$nameAndage = array("梅西"=>29,"C罗"=>31,"贝尔"=>26);
function NormalarrToStr($arr){
    $r = "";
    for ($x = 0; $x  $xValue){
        $r = $r . " " . "[$xValue]$x";
    }
    return $r;
}
echo "排序前:",NormalarrToStr($names),"<br>";
sort($names);
echo "排序后:",NormalarrToStr($names),"<br>";

echo "排序前:",KeyValueArrToStr($nameAndage),"<br>";
ksort($nameAndage);
echo "排序后:",KeyValueArrToStr($nameAndage),"<br>";

/*
 * 1,$GLOBALS是一个包含了全部变量的全局组合数组。变量的名字就是数组的键;
 * 2,$GLOBALS里面的内容都挺有用的.可以搜集客户信息.http://www.runoob.com/php/php-superglobals.html
 * 3,$_REQUEST能够获取HTML表单提交的数据,只要知道Input的名字即可.可理解2页面的通讯通道;
 * */
$x = 25;$y=75;
function TestGlobals(){
    global $x;
   $GLOBALS['z'] = $x + $GLOBALS['ya'];
}
TestGlobals();
echo $z,'<br>';
echo $_SERVER["PHP_SELF"],'<br>';
echo $_SERVER["SERVER_NAME"],'<br>';
echo $_SERVER["HTTP_HOST"],"<br>";
echo $_SERVER["SERVER_ADDR"],"<br>";
echo $_SERVER["REQUEST_METHOD"],"<br>";
echo $_SERVER["REMOTE_ADDR"],"<br>";
echo $_SERVER["SCRIPT_FILENAME"],"<br>";
?>

<!--1,才知道form里的Action里面的Echo是起到页面导航用的.-->
<!--2,不写或者echo $_SERVER["PHP_SELF"];都是提交后返回自己页面.-->
<!--3,导航其他页面,不用写绝对路径.-->
<!--显示Post提交的内容:$_REQUEST和POST是一对儿;-->
Salin selepas log masuk
">

Name:

"; ?> ?Param1=参数1&Param2=参数2">测试GET "; ?> "; } $x = 1; TestVar($x); echo $x . "
";//结果是2,&传址; echo "__Line__:",__LINE__,"__File__:",__FILE__,"
"; echo "__Dir__:",__DIR_,"
"; class TestGlobalVar{ function MyFun1(){ echo "__FUNCTION__",__FUNCTION__, ";__Class__:",__CLASS__,"
"; } } $V1 = new TestGlobalVar(); $V1->MyFun1(); class MyBase{ function SayHello(){ echo "Hello"; } } //trait这个语法没有见到过,需要留意下.~ trait TraitSay{ public function SayHello(){ parent::SayHello(); echo "World"; } } class MyChild extends MyBase{ use TraitSay; } $c = new MyChild(); $c->SayHello(); ?> 基本语法差不多了。

以上就介绍了 [php学习二]基本语法练习二,包括了方面的内容,希望对PHP教程有兴趣的朋友有所帮助。

Label berkaitan:
sumber:php.cn
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Tutorial Popular
Lagi>
Muat turun terkini
Lagi>
kesan web
Kod sumber laman web
Bahan laman web
Templat hujung hadapan
Tentang kita Penafian Sitemap
Laman web PHP Cina:Latihan PHP dalam talian kebajikan awam,Bantu pelajar PHP berkembang dengan cepat!